The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the UK excluding London with a requirement for BPSS Clearance qualifications. It includes a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ered over the 6 months leading up to 26 July 2024,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
26 Jul 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 359 485 634
Rank change year-on-year +126 +149 +9
Permanent jobs citing BPSS Clearance 385 197 250
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the UK excluding London 0.59% 0.41% 0.32%
As % of the Qualifications category 2.28% 1.08% 0.96%
Number of salaries quoted 294 143 136
10th Percentile £25,750 £24,000 £23,750
25th Percentile £30,133 £37,250 £29,625
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£52,500 £50,000 £47,500
Median % change year-on-year +5.00% +5.26% -7.32%
75th Percentile £63,750 £70,954 £62,500
90th Percentile £70,000 £82,500 £83,750
UK median annual salary £55,000 £56,000 £50,000
% change year-on-year -1.79% +12.00% -9.09%
